First field visit this week. I'm freshly back with a load of sandfly bites and heaps of enthusiasm. There is nothing quite like being out wading around streams, sussing out project ideas.

We drove up north from Wellington on hwy 1, the main highway on the north island, which becomes the Desert Road. The mountains in the photo are Ruapehu and Ngauruhoe (left to right). If the latter looks familiar, it's because it was Mt. Doom in Lord of the Rings. Both are active volcanoes.
